The Problem
Keycraft is a global B2B wholesaler of pocket money toys, supplying garden centres, leisure venues and museums. While the brand is known for colour and creativity, their digital experience was falling short.
Customers across the UK and France couldn’t easily find products, see accurate stock levels or complete orders. Internally, sales reps were limited by a restrictive app and call centre teams relied on clunky systems that made simple tasks slow and manual. None of it was connected to Keycraft’s Netsuite ERP, which meant product and order data had to be updated by hand. That wasted time and increased the risk of errors.
To support global growth, the business needed more than just a better website. It needed a platform that could serve multiple audiences, reflect the energy of the brand and connect directly with operations.
The Solution
We built a single platform that worked across regions and audiences. The site was multilingual, visually engaging and flexible enough to meet the needs of B2B buyers and internal teams alike.
Navigation and product search were rebuilt around real user behaviour, making it easier to browse, filter and find the right products quickly. We added an interactive display stand builder to help retailers customise in-store layouts with toy selections that matched their audience and business needs.
Sales reps and call centre teams gained a streamlined, purpose-built interface. Reps could manage customer accounts, plan routes and create quotes directly from the site. Support teams had better tools to handle orders and resolve queries faster, with less manual work getting in the way.
Finally, we integrated the site with Netsuite ERP using native APIs. Stock levels, customer pricing and order tracking now stay accurate and up to date for both customers and internal teams.
